Learn more about Machine Learning Associate of Applied Science programs
Machine learning is a rapidly evolving field that focuses on teaching computers to learn from data and make decisions. An Associate of Applied Science in Machine Learning prepares you with practical skills and knowledge to enter this exciting sector.
In this degree program, you'll dive into essential topics such as data mining, algorithm design, and predictive modeling. You'll gain hands-on experience with machine learning frameworks and statistical tools, all while developing competencies like data preprocessing and model evaluation. Students cultivate technical expertise as they engage with real-world projects, reinforcing their skills in data analysis and programming.
The program often includes courses that cover supervised and unsupervised learning, enabling you to understand various techniques to solve complex problems. Graduates typically pursue careers as data analysts, machine learning technicians, or AI specialists. They play vital roles in sectors ranging from finance to healthcare, where they help organizations leverage data for informed decision-making.
